Parking Lot Repair in Palm Springs, CA
Parking lot repair services encompass a range of projects aimed at restoring and maintaining the integrity of paved surfaces on residential properties. These services typically include fixing cracks, potholes, and surface deterioration, as well as addressing issues like uneven surfaces or drainage problems. Property owners often seek these repairs to improve safety, enhance curb appeal, and prevent further damage that could lead to more costly repairs in the future.
Before requesting parking lot repair services, homeowners should consider the extent of the damage, the size of the area needing work, and any specific concerns such as water pooling or surface instability. Understanding the current condition of the pavement and whether there are underlying issues like subgrade problems can help in planning effective repairs. Clear communication about project goals and the scope of work can ensure the repair process meets the property’s needs and maintains a safe, functional parking area.

Common Parking Lot Repair Jobs
Pothole Repair - filling and patching potholes to restore a smooth surface.
Crack Sealing - sealing cracks to prevent water intrusion and further damage.
Surface Resurfacing - applying new layers to improve appearance and durability.
Sealcoating - adding a protective coating to extend the lifespan of the pavement.
Drainage Repair - fixing drainage issues to prevent water pooling and erosion.
Concrete Replacement - removing and replacing damaged sections for a safer lot.
Parking Lot Repair Questions
What types of parking lot repairs are common? Repairs often include crack filling, pothole patching, surface sealing, and joint restoration to maintain safety and appearance.
How can I tell if my parking lot needs repair? Visible cracks, potholes, surface erosion, or fading markings indicate that maintenance or repairs may be necessary.
Are parking lot repairs suitable for all types of surfaces? Repairs can be performed on asphalt, concrete, or other paving materials to address specific issues effectively.
What should property owners consider before scheduling repairs? It’s important to assess the extent of damage and choose repairs that restore safety, functionality, and surface integrity.
